
Experienced Senior Software Developer and Feature Lead with 7+ years in designing and delivering scalable enterprise solutions for global clients. Proven ability in building and modernizing SaaS platforms using Node.js, .NET Core, and modern JavaScript frameworks. Skilled at architecting event-driven microservices, developing robust RESTful APIs, and leveraging SQL and NoSQL databases. Lead cross-functional teams in fast-paced environments, fostering best practices such as TDD and XP.
At Tally Group, I drive cloud-native billing platform innovations, implementing event-driven and microservice architectures using Azure Event Hub, Node.js, and .NET Core. Passionate about clean code, continuous delivery, and building features that delight customers. Experienced with CI/CD strategies (Jenkins, GitHub Actions, GitLab CI) and a strong advocate for agile, test-driven development and collaborative engineering culture.
Past project domains include Utilities, education, real estate, retail, shipping, and human resource management, with a track record of leading successful feature and architectural transformations. Always eager to learn, innovate, and deliver high-quality, maintainable solutions that solve real business problems.


Served as Senior Software Developer and Feature Lead on Tally Billing, a scalable, cloud-native SaaS platform for multi-utility billin...
Served as Senior Software Developer and Feature Lead on Tally Billing, a scalable, cloud-native SaaS platform for multi-utility billing, customer management, and advanced analytics in C&I and residential energy markets.
Ceridian (NodeJs, Expressjs,Dotnet Framework, C#, Azure, SQL Server)
-Ceridian is an American provider of hu...
Ceridian (NodeJs, Expressjs,Dotnet Framework, C#, Azure, SQL Server)
-Ceridian is an American provider of human resources software and services with employees in the USA, Canada, Europe, Australia and Mauritius. It is a descendant of Control Data Corporation (CDC). Ceridian Approached Thoughtworks to evaluate their products code from a quality, maintainability, security stand point.
StormGeo (Dotnet Core, C#, Angular 7/8, SQL Server, NodeJs, Expressjs, FastReports)
-StormGeo is one of the largest privately held weather service providers worldwide. It provides meteorological services, particularly to the offshore, renewable energy, shipping, corporate enterprise and media industries. StormGeo approached Thoughtworks to break a huge monolithic codebase in micro services for scalability and maintainability purpose and digital transformation.
Neiman Marcus Group (Java, Spring Boot, ReactJS, NodeJs, Expressjs,)
- Neiman Marcus Group (NMG) is an American e-commerce website, dealing with luxury
clothing and accessories. NMG approached ThoughtWorks to revamp its global website to use microservices architecture for scalability.
Total Environment (C#, Dotnet Framework Azure, ReactJS, NodeJs, Expressjs, Three.js, PostgreSQL )
- Total environment (TE) is a real estate development company, focused on creating a high-quality experience in high-rise housing projects. In order to give seamless customer experience, TE approached ThoughtWorks to build a web platform that allows a customer to customize every detail of their house - from wall layouts and furniture layouts to materials and finishes.